Jeff Duncan, Outer Continental Shelf Transboundary Hydrocarbon Agreements Authorization Act… (2013)
“ Nothing in this section shall be construed— (1) to authorize the Secretary to participate in any negotiations, conferences, or consultations with Cuba regarding exploration, development, or production of hydrocarbon resources in the Gulf of Mexico along the United States maritime border with Cuba or the area known by the Department of the Interior as the “Eastern Gap”; or (2) as affecting the sovereign rights and the jurisdiction that the United States has under international law over the outer Continental Shelf which appertains to it. ”
